Sometimes life resembles a heavy backpack, into which someone has placed a concrete block of responsibility, a couple of stones called ‘self-development,’ and another called ‘be an example to your children.’ And you carry it without complaining, even smiling, until your shoulders start to burn. But then you catch yourself thinking - the stronger your back is, the easier it is for others around you to breathe.
There is no heroism on display in this song - only honest fatigue mixed with stubbornness. Here, they don't look for easy ways out or cry in the corner when they fall face down in the dust again. They just get up, dust themselves off and carry on - because there is no other scenario.
The pulse beats as if a metronome is tapping out ‘hang on,’ and somewhere between the lines you can hear the philosophy of those who have understood a simple thing: if you are destined to fall, let it be with your heart in your hands, not with empty palms.
